Hobbs is a city in Lea County, New Mexico, United States. Its population was 40,508 at the 2020 census, increasing from 34,122 in 2010. It is the state's seventh-most populous city.

How fast can a service truck reach me in Hobbs, NM?

Dispatch-to-arrival across Hobbs typically runs 35-45 minutes for mobile truck repair and heavy-duty towing, faster inside the built-up core and longer on the outlying Lea County stretches. A confirmed ETA is given at the time of dispatch, not after.

Do you cover the towns around Hobbs?

Yes. The Hobbs dispatch area extends through North Hobbs, NM, Lovington, NM, Eunice, NM, Denver City, TX, Seminole, TX, Plains, TX and the rest of Lea County. Same phone number, same rescuer pool, same 24/7 coverage.

Are rescuers in Hobbs insurance-verified?

Yes. Every Road Rescue Network rescuer serving Hobbs maintains current general liability, automobile liability, workers compensation, and where applicable garage-keepers insurance. We re-verify every renewal cycle.

What does a service call cost in Hobbs, NM?

Service-call dispatch fees in Hobbs typically run $150-$235 depending on time of day, location, and service type. Heavy-duty towing starts around $475 for in-area moves. Quotes are confirmed before the truck rolls, and there is no after-hours surcharge.
